Fairphone 6 Plus arrives with upgraded specs, higher price tag, and US debut

A little over a year after the launch of the Fairphone 6, a.k.a. Fairphone (Gen. 6), the Amsterdam-based smartphone brand has announced a successor in the form of the Fairphone 6 Plus a.k.a. Fairphone (Gen. 6+). The new phone comes with improved specs and new software features. It is also the first Fairphone smartphone that will be officially sold in the US.
Fairphone 6 Plus specs - new processor and more RAM
The Fairphone 6 Plus has a 6.31-inch LTPO A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ate and a 2484 × 1116 resolution. It also has a peak brightness of 1400 nits, HDR10 support, support for wet fingers and glove mode, and Gorilla Glass 7i protection. These are the same display features of the Fairphone 6.
The Fairphone 6 Plus starts to differ from its sibling with its processor, which is the newer Snapdragon 7s Gen 4. It also has 12GB of RAM, 4GB more than that of the previous model. Fairphone says the newer processor and additional RAM should result in a 24% increase in app loading and switching speeds.
Just like the Fairphone 6, there's only one storage configuration and it has 256GB of UFS 3.1 storage. Thankfully there's a microSD card slot for adding up to an additional 2TB of storage. For the cameras, the Fairphone 6 Plus has a 32MP front-facing camera with EIS, while the rear is home to a 50MP/f.188 Sony LYTIA 700C main sensor with OIS and a 13MP ultrawide angle camera with a 120° FOV and EIS.
The rest of the specs remain unchanged too. So you get a side-mounted fingerprint scanner, dual SIM support (1x nano and 1x eSIM), NFC, Wi-Fi 6E, Bluetooth 5.4, stereo speakers, IP55 dust and water resistance, and a removable 4,415mAh battery with support for 30W fast wired charging. The phone ships with Android 16 and will receive six major Android updates.
The new Android version brings new features such as a Fairphone Gallery and updated Fairphone Moments. The latter now includes new wallpapers, a blue filter mode, new Switch button functions, and more. Fairphone says these new software features will be made available for the Fairphone 6. The Fairphone 6 Plus retains the 5-year warranty of the previous model as well as its sustainable, modular, and repairable design. Users will also be able to replace up to 12 parts themselves.
Fairphone 6 Plus - price and availability
The Fairphone 6 Plus is available to buy now for €649, €50 more than the Fairphone 6, while the /e/OS version is priced at €699. It is also available in the US for $649.99 on the dedicated official US website.
The new phone comes in Horizon Black and Forest Green like the Fairphone 6, but ditches the Cloud White color for a gorgeous Cobalt Blue colorway. Accessories such as the card holder, finger loop, and protective cover are available in the new Cobalt Blue color, too.
